What Type Of Grant Is Given To A State By The Federal Government For A Specific Purpose Or Function? Categorical grants are federal grants given to state and local governments to encourage their cooperation in implementing specific purposes and programs. What Type Of Grant Is A Formula Grant?

What Type Of Grant Is A Formula Grant? Formula grants are funding programs that you do not compete for, even though you must submit an application and meet other specified requirements.
